Kansas Code § 40-5109

Studies; report to legislature

(a) The commissioner of insurance shall gather data, hold public hearings, make inquiries and publish studies relating to the purpose of this act.
(b) The commissioner shall report to the president and minority leader of the senate and the speaker and minority leader of the house of representatives by January 26, 2005, on issues relating to the use of credit history in the underwriting and rating of personal insurance and the implementation of this act.
